在区块链的世界里,以太坊不仅是一个知名的加密货币,更是一个平台,支持智能合约和去中心化应用(DApps)。随着越来越多的人开始通过以太坊钱包参与去中心化金融(DeFi)、非同质化代币(NFT)等活动,确保钱包授权的安全性变得尤为重要。本文将详细介绍如何在以太坊网站上检查钱包授权,帮助用户保护自己的资产安全,并提供一系列相关问题的解答。
以太坊钱包是一种可以存储以太币(ETH)和其他基于以太坊的代币(如ERC-20)及NFT的工具。与传统的银行账户相比,去中心化钱包赋予用户更高的自主权,用户可以完全控制自己的资产。然而,这种高自由度的背后也伴随着更大的责任与风险。
以太坊钱包通常分为热钱包和冷钱包。热钱包连接到互联网,便于快速交易,但也更容易受到黑客攻击。冷钱包则是离线存储,安全性更高,但不够方便。因此,选择合适的钱包类型至关重要,特别是在参与智能合约和DApps时。
钱包授权是指用户通过智能合约、DApps或服务,授权其钱包进行特定的交易或操作。在去中心化的交易平台上,通过授权,可以实现自动化交易、资产交换等功能。
钱包授权往往涉及到签名,用户需要对某些操作进行验证,以保障交易安全。例如,对于DApp进行的资金转移,用户需要确认允许DApp拥有一定数量的资产使用权限。如果用户未能仔细审核并授予合适的授权,可能会导致资产被盗或不必要的损失。
正确检查钱包授权是保护资产安全的重要步骤。以下是几种常见的方法:
区块浏览器是查看区块链数据的有效工具。用户可以通过以太坊区块浏览器(如 Etherscan)输入自己的钱包地址,然后查看该地址的所有交易记录及相关的授权信息。具体步骤如下:
许多去中心化钱包(如MetaMask)在其界面中提供了方便查看授权的功能。用户可以在钱包的“权限”或“授权”部分,看到已经授权的所有合约及其额度。通过这种方式,用户可以随时撤销不必要的授权。
在与某个DApp交互之前,先要确保其智能合约的代码可信。用户可以查看合约的代码并寻找已知的安全漏洞,或者在GitHub等代码托管平台上查找相关的审计报告。这可以大大降低潜在风险。
尽管了解钱包授权的重要性,但用户仍需警惕以下几种常见风险:
用户在授权时,常常会被要求输入授权额度。此时,用户如果未仔细确认自己的输入,很可能会设置不必要的高额度,导致资产暴露在风险之中。一旦恶意合约获得高额度授权,可以在用户不知情的情况下转移大量资产。
钓鱼攻击在区块链界也屡见不鲜,黑客通常会通过伪装成知名钱包或DApp,诱导用户进行授权。这种情况下一旦用户的私钥和钱包信息被泄露,账户资产则面临严重风险。
另外,一些黑客可能会创建恶意合约,用户在不知情的情况下进行授权,攻击者利用存在的漏洞盗取用户资产。因此,了解合约的背景和审计情况是必要的步骤。
安全使用以太坊钱包不仅需要基本的操作知识,更需要用户对潜在风险有足够的了解。以下是几个建议:
使用知名的、经过好评的钱包可降低风险。在选择钱包时,建议通过社区反馈和相关技术审计来判断该钱包的安全性。一些流行的选择包括MetaMask、Trust Wallet等。
定期检查自己的钱包授权,去除不再需要的授权,能有效减少被盗的风险。每当参与新项目或DApp操作时,都要谨慎设置授权额度。
部分钱包提供双因素认证功能,能够增加额外的安全保障。尽量启用此种保护机制,以防止他人未经授权访问用户钱包。
以太坊智能合约的安全性是一个复杂的问题,涉及到代码的准确性、合约逻辑的严谨性等。为了确保智能合约的安全性,可考虑以下几个方面:
对于开发人员来说,智能合约的代码审计是确保合约安全的重要步骤。通过把代码交给专业的安全审计公司,能够发现潜在的安全漏洞,并加以修复。
在开发智能合约时,使用社区认可的编码框架和库可以有效减少漏洞风险,比如OpenZeppelin等著名的库,提供了大量通用、安全的合约逻辑。
开发者应关注智能合约的测试覆盖率,确保不同场景的逻辑都经过充分测试,以减少合约执行时发生的异常和漏洞。
如果用户发现自己的钱包被不必要的授权或合约所控制,需迅速采取行动,尽量减小影响:
第一步是立刻去钱包管理界面或通过区块浏览器撤销可疑的授权。这可有效阻止不明合约对用户资产的转移。
在撤销授权后,建议立即将剩余的资产转移到一个新的、未被授权的钱包地址中,避免潜在风险。
用户还需对自己的安全措施进行整改,更换私钥、启用双因素验证、一旦发现异常立刻修改密码、提高授权管理的意识等。
总而言之,随着以太坊和相关区块链技术的发展,理解并掌握钱包授权的重要性及检查方法显得尤为重要。通过周全的使用策略和警惕的安全意识,用户能够有效保障自己的资产安全,降低潜在风险。